Hotels with self-service laundry typically offer a range of amenities to make your stay convenient. You'll often find washers and dryers in a designated laundry room, equipped with instructions for use. Some hotels provide complimentary laundry detergent, while others may sell it on-site. Additionally, you may find ironing boards and irons available in the laundry area to help keep your clothes wrinkle-free. Furthermore, these hotels usually have flexible hours for laundry facilities, allowing you to wash your clothes at your convenience.


Self-service laundry facilities in hotels generally function with user-friendly machines similar to those found in laundromats. Guests typically load their dirty laundry into the washing machine, add detergent, select their cycle, and start the machine. After washing, guests can transfer their clothes to the dryers. Some locations may require coins or a card system for payment, while others might operate on a complimentary or reservation basis. Always check the posted guidelines for operating hours and available equipment to ensure a smooth laundry experience.


In most hotels with self-service laundry, assistance is readily available if you encounter any issues with the laundry machines. Staff members are usually familiar with the equipment and can help troubleshoot common problems such as malfunctioning machines or understanding how to use the controls. In some locations, there may also be a dedicated maintenance person who can address more technical issues. Always feel free to reach out to the front desk or the hotel staff for support.


To make the most of self-service laundry while traveling, consider washing only full loads to conserve water and energy. Ensure that you read the machine's instructions before starting, especially if you’re unfamiliar with the specific equipment. Additionally, check clothing labels for washing instructions to avoid damage. Bring your own detergent if possible, or purchase smaller, travel-sized packs, as this can be more economical. Lastly, try to time your laundry when machines are less busy, which is often early in the morning or late evening.
